TYPICALTRANSDUCERPOSITIONING
FORFLUMESANDWEIRS
Alwaysrefertotheflumeorweirmanufacturer'sinstructionsforcorrectmeasurementpointupstream
fromtheflumeorweir.Locationofthesensoriscriticalforaccurateflowmeasurement.
Ifmanufacturer'sinstructionsarenotavailable,thefollowingguidelinesaregenerallyaccepted.
1.PARSHALLFLUME:
Positionthesensorat2/3Approach
asillustratedabove.Sensorheight
mustbe12"/30.5cmormore
abovethehighestwaterlevel.
2.PALMERBOWLUSFLUMES:
Positionthesensorat½theflume
Diameterupstreamfromthethroat
oftheflume.Sensorheightmustbe
12"/30.5cm(dependingonsensor
model)ormoreabovethehighest
waterlevel.
3.V-NOTCHWEIRS
Positionthesensorat3xmaximumHeadupstreamfrom
theweirplate.Sensorheightmustbe12"/30.5cm
(dependingonsensormodel)ormoreabovethehighest
waterlevel.
STILLINGWELLS
Stillingwellsarerecommendedtoreducetheeffectsofturbulenceaswaterflowsthroughtheflumeor
weir.TheSLT32sensoriscenteredoverthestillingwell.Sensorheightmustbe12"/30.5cmormore
abovethehighestwaterlevel.Thewellmustbekeptcleanofsedimentsanddepositsonthesidewalls.
